I'm an AR15 Newbie.  I'm pretty experienced with many other arms (rifles and handguns, and I'm a hand loader for at least 10 calibers)), but I know precious little about ARs and AR things.

So . . . hoping that the above disclaimer will provide me cover for asking a question which probably has been asked many times before: how durable are the magazine springs of Magpul, Stoner  and Lancer mags.

Specifically — I have 20 round Lancer and Magpul mags, a 30 round Magpul mag, and soon will have two 30 round Stoner mags.

How long can each of these be kept fully loaded before it becomes unreliable (as in it fails to feed . . . I would assume because of a weakened spring).

Cycling the spring is what wears it out. The magazine could be left loaded indefinitely. The feed lips are more likely to spread apart before the spring fails.
